LOADFILE()
是 MySQL 中的一個內置函數,用于從本地文件系統讀取文件內容,并將其作為數據導入到數據庫表中。這個函數在多種實際應用場景中非常有用,以下是一些常見的例子:
LOADFILE()
可以發揮重要作用。例如,你可能有一個包含數千條記錄的 CSV 文件,你可以使用 LOADFILE()
將這些數據導入到一個新創建的表中。LOADFILE()
也可以用于備份數據庫。你可以將數據庫中的重要表導出為 CSV 文件,然后在需要的時候使用 LOADFILE()
將這些文件重新導入到數據庫中,從而實現數據的恢復。LOADFILE()
可以幫助你快速地將數據從一個表導入到另一個表。LOADFILE()
可以幫助你實現這種需求。LOADFILE()
函數。例如,你可能正在編寫一個用于數據分析和報告的工具,該工具需要從數據庫中讀取數據并將其導出到文件中。在這種情況下,你可以使用 LOADFILE()
來讀取數據庫中的數據。需要注意的是,LOADFILE()
函數有一些限制和注意事項。例如,它只能讀取本地文件系統上的文件,并且對于大于 16MB 的文件可能會遇到問題。此外,出于安全考慮,某些配置可能會限制對 LOADFILE()
的訪問。因此,在使用 LOADFILE()
時,建議仔細考慮這些限制和注意事項,并根據實際需求進行適當的調整。